Budecort Rotacaps 100mcg – Effective Asthma Treatment with Budesonide
What Is Budecort Rotacaps 100mcg and How Does It Work?
Budecort Rotacaps 100mcg is a corticosteroid medication containing Budesonide. It is commonly used for asthma therapy in children (over 5 years old), adolescents, and adults. It works by reducing swelling, pain, and inflammation in the lungs, helping to ease breathing problems caused by asthma. This medication prevents the production of chemical messengers in the body that cause irritation and swelling of the lung passages.
It is important to note that Budecort Rotacaps 100mcg may cause side effects such as thrush (a fungal infection), sore throat, hoarseness, and coughing. If these symptoms persist or worsen, consult your physician.
How to Use Budecort Rotacaps 100mcg
Budecort Rotacaps are not meant to be swallowed. Ensure you read the label carefully before use. Place the capsule in the bottom of the rotahaler, but not inside the mouthpiece. Rotate the mouthpiece until you hear a click, then inhale deeply and steadily through the mouthpiece. Continue breathing for at least 10 seconds. If any powder remains in the rotahaler, repeat the process.
Common Drug Interactions with Budecort Rotacaps 100mcg
Some medications can interact with Budecort Rotacaps 100mcg and affect its performance. It is essential to inform your physician about any other medications or supplements you are currently taking. Some known interactions include:
- Clarithromycin
- Ketoconazole
- Antihypertensives
- N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ory medicines
- Repaglinide
- Amphotericin B
- Pioglitazone
- Aspirin/Acetylsalicylic acid
Side Effects of Budecort Rotacaps 100mcg
While Budecort Rotacaps 100mcg is an effective medication, it can lead to some side effects. These may include:
Common Side Effects:
- Throat irritation
- Difficulty swallowing
- Cough
- Oral thrush (fungal infection in the mouth)
Uncommon Side Effects:
- Depression or anxiety
- Blurred vision or cataracts
- Muscle spasms
- Shivering (tremors)
If any of these side effects persist or worsen, contact your healthcare provider immediately.
